How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hoboken?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hoboken Studio Apartments | $3,689 | $1,495 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,420 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,494 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,290 | $2,100 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 4 Bedroom Apartments | $8,491 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
| Hoboken 5 Bedroom Apartments | $8,200 | $3,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Hoboken
How much are Studio apartments in Hoboken?
There are currently 6,110 Studio Apartments in Hoboken with rent ranges from $800 to $10,112 with an average price of $6,097.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hoboken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hoboken ranges from $800 to $21,367 with an average monthly rent of $4,420.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hoboken c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hoboken range from $1,800 to $28,110.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$5,494.
How expensive are Hoboken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 1,085 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hoboken on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,100 to $28,189 - averaging $6,290 for the location.
